How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Covington?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Covington Studio Apartments | $1,603 | $1,475 | $1,799 |
| Downtown Covington 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,560 | $875 | $3,099 |
Downtown Covington 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,063 | $1,310 | $3,038 |
| Downtown Covington 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,295 | $2,295 | $2,295 |

Largest Available Downtown Covington 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in the Downtown Covington area of Covington, KY is found at 103 E 3rd St. - The Hayden and is listed at 1,291 square feet priced from $3,250.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| 103 E 3rd St. - The Hayden | 2BR/2.5BA | 1,291 Sq Ft | $3,250 |
| RiverHaus | C4 | 1,076 Sq Ft | $2,215 |
| Flats on the Row | 2 Bed | 1.5 Bath | 810 Sq Ft | $1,310 |
